CharlesDickensisoftenthoughtofasoneofthegreatestBritishwriters.February7markedthe200thanniversaryofhisbirthday.Yetformany,hislanguageisold-fashionedandhisstoriesoftenimprobable.SowhydosomanypeopleknowandreadDickenstoday?

OnereasonistheBritishgovernment'sinsistencethateverychildstudiesaDickensnovelatschool.AlongsideWilliamShakespeare,DickensisoneveryEnglishliteratureschoolreadinglist.Hisstories,thoughoftenlongbytoday'sstandards,aregreatmoraltales.Theyarefilledwithcolorfulcharacters.

EarlierthismonthaceremonywasheldinPortsmouth,whereDickenswasbornPrinceCharlessaidattheceremony,Dickensusedhiscreativegeniustocampaignpassionatelyforsocialjustice...hischaracterizationisafreshtodayasonthedayiswaswritten.

Hisbooksstandoutfrommanyotherwritersbecauseofhisinsightintohumannature.DickenslikeShakespearetellsustruthsabouthumanbehavior.Theyareastrueinthe21stcenturyastheyweretohisreadersinthe19thcentury.

ReadershavereturnedtoDickens’booksagainandagainovertheyearstoseewhathehastosayabouttheirowntimes.

NosurprisethenthatitwasDickenswhomBritonsturnedtoduringtheeconomiccrisisinthelastcoupleofyears.Dickenshelpedthemmakesenseofaworldthatwasrapidlyfallingapart.TheBBCadaptedoneofhislesswell-knownnovels,LittleDorrit,intoapopulartelevisiondramathatintroducedmanyBritstothenovelforthefirsttime.Adarkstoryaboutgreedandmoney,itwastheperfectillustrationofbadtimes.

AslongasDickens’snovelshavesomethingtosaytomodernaudiences,itseemslikelythathewillremainoneofBritain’sbest-lovedwriters.
